The cost differential between the "All In" and "Cruise Only" options on our upcoming 2025 transatlantic voyage was $4800, or about $1200pp. This is for two adults and two teens; neither of us adults drink, so the "Classic" drinks package really isn't attractive at all. Celebrity quoted me a price of about $1000pp for the "Zero Proof" package and the "Premium" wifi for all four. That's not a huge savings, but still cheaper than the "All In" and with an internet upgrade, as well. It is, as they used to write, truly a situation of YMMV.
